The core of the Sun is home to billions and billions of atoms of hydrogen, the lightest element in the universe. The immense pressure and heat pushes these atoms so close to one another that they squish together to create new, heavier atoms. This is called nuclear fusion.

Q. What is the difference between varna and jati as expressions of classical India's caste system? The varna system was older. ... Jatis became the primary cells of social life in India beyond the family or household. Each jati was associated with one of the great classes or with the untouchables.

Cone-bearing plants
The cone-bearing plants are also known as the gymnosperms. They are grouped under the division 'Gymnospermae'. The word "gymnos" means naked and the "sperma" means seed in Greek. Thus it means naked seeded plant. They have fully developed stems, roots, leaves and vascular tissues. Some examples of cone bearing plants groups are : cycad, fir tree, pine tree, Ginkgos, etc.
